Information Systems Security Engineer
Responsibilities
- Develops, implements, and maintains security solutions for complex systems to ensure confidentiality, integrity, and availability.
- Conducts system security analysis, risk assessments, and vulnerability assessments to identify and mitigate risks.
- Supports the development of security architecture and system security engineering artifacts based on NIST, DoD, and IC policies and guidelines.
- Collaborates with system architects, software engineers, and network engineers to incorporate security requirements into system design.
- Develops and maintains System Security Plans (SSPs), Security Assessment Reports (SARs), and related Risk Management Framework (RMF) documentation.
- Performs continuous monitoring and ensures compliance with applicable security standards (NIST SP 800-53, ICD 503, CNSS, etc.).
- Provides recommendations for improving system security posture and addresses security incidents as they arise.
- Engages in security testing, evaluation, and certification & accreditation (C&A) activities.
- Interfaces with government customers and stakeholders to effectively communicate technical information and security strategies.
